I'm actually thinking about writing a D pretty printer as a little exercise in D programming. I haven't decided whether or not to simply adapt the existing dmd frontend. One of Walter's stated advantages of D is that it's easily lexed and parsed, even if semantics are disregarded. I'm considering to prove that statement by building a lexer/parser from ground up, though of course lacking most of the complexity of the real compiler since I only need to do just enough to be able to pretty-print D code. If it's done correctly, it might even be useful in automated conversions between different preferred indentation styles, etc.. T -- This is a tpyo.
